Ballot Language for May 5th Referendum Vote

There has been some discussion that the ballot language for the referendum vote may be somewhat confusing.  Directly from the ballot itself is this following statement.

A yes vote means the new zoning classifications for the five parcel portions of the Whitman property approved on December 2, 2008, will be in effect. A no vote means the five parcel portions of the Whitman property will return to their original zoning classifications in effect prior to the rezonings

To clarify, a yes vote indicates your desire to approve of the rezoning as voted on by our township board on December 2, 2008. A no vote indicates your desire to have the zoning return to it’s orginal usage prior to the rezoning vote.
